Defence Products

122mm Self - Propelled Howitz
GHY02
Armoured Personnel Carrier (A..
BMP-SH5
Armoured Infantry Fighting Ve..
BMP-SH4
Armoured Infantry Fighting Ve..
BTR-SH
Armoured Infantry Fighting Ve..
AV6X6-SH1
Armoured Mortar 120 mm
BMP-SH1
Armoured Ammunition Carrier
DCA05
Reconnaissance Vehicle

Reconnaissance Vehicle
DBA01